Cats may prefer wet food because it has a higher moisture content, which is closer to their natural diet of prey. Wet food also tends to have stronger flavors and smells, making it more appealing to cats. Additionally, some cats may have dental issues or sensitivities that make wet food easier for them to eat and digest.

Cats get water from wet food by consuming the moisture content present in the food itself. Wet cat food typically contains a higher water content compared to dry food, allowing cats to stay hydrated while eating.
